Understanding the Core Gameplay

At its heart, the game is unbelievably straightforward. A virtual airplane takes off, and as it ascends, a multiplier increases. Players place bets before each round, predicting when the airplane will ‘crash’. The longer the airplane flies, the higher the multiplier climbs, and the greater the potential payout. However, the catch is that the plane can crash at any moment, causing players to lose their bets if they haven’t cashed out before it happens. The inherent risk versus reward dynamic is a key element driving the game’s captivating appeal.

Successful play isn’t just about luck; it’s a calculated blend of strategy, understanding probabilities, and mastering emotional control. Players must learn to manage risk, set realistic profit targets and avoid the temptation to chase escalating multipliers. This requires discipline and an awareness of the game’s inherent volatility.

The Importance of Bankroll Management

Effective bankroll management is arguably the most critical skill for success in this type of game. This involves setting a clear budget for playing, determining a reasonable bet size based on that budget, and sticking to those limits regardless of wins or losses. A general rule is to never bet more than 1-5% of your total bankroll on a single round. This safeguards against catastrophic losses and extends your playing time, allowing you more opportunities to capitalize on favorable outcomes.

Diversifying bet sizes based on anticipated multiplier ranges is also a prudent strategy. Smaller bets when targeting lower multipliers and larger bets for more substantial risks can maintain a balanced approach.

The Psychological Elements of the Game

Beyond the mathematical probabilities and strategic approaches lie significant psychological factors. The excitement of watching the multiplier climb, the anticipation of a large payout, and the fear of losing your bet can all impact decision-making. This is where discipline and emotional control become paramount. The game preys on human tendencies towards greed and the ‘gambler’s fallacy’ – the belief that past outcomes influence future ones, despite the inherent randomness.

Recognizing these psychological biases and implementing techniques to counteract them, such as pre-determining cash-out points and sticking to a predetermined strategy, can significantly improve your chances of success.
